We use cookies per our Cookie Policy to make your experience better.
We use cookies per our Cookie Policy to make your experience better.
Solar panels above view close-up, on a sunny day in spring in Heilbronn, Germany

Solar panels above view close-up, on a sunny day in spring in Heilbronn, Germany

Standard JPG Photo